What solutions exist for clay subsoil saturation in my yard?

Clay subsoil saturation beneath acidic sandy loam creates moderate runoff hazards common in Hudson properties. Installing permeable sandstone pavers increases surface infiltration rates by 40-60% compared to traditional materials. These pavers meet City of Hudson Planning & Development Department runoff standards while addressing the underlying permeability issue. For severe cases, French drains with proper grading redirect water away from structures without violating local drainage ordinances.

Why does my Hudson City Center lawn have drainage issues and poor soil quality?

Hudson City Center properties built around 2002 have 24-year-old soil profiles. Acidic sandy loam (pH 5.5-6.5) common in this neighborhood has likely become compacted from decades of foot traffic and equipment use. This reduces soil percolation and creates the moderate runoff issues you're experiencing. Core aeration combined with organic amendments like composted pine bark can improve permeability and microbial activity in established landscapes.
